Autopilot modes ContentsAutoMode menuPilot modes are accessed from the Mode menu. The available modes are determined by the type of connected autopilot system and the Vessel Hull Type selected during the Set-up Wizard.PatternsFishing patterns are available, that can be used with their default settings or adjusted to your own preference. Fishing patterns require GNSS (GPS) data to be available on your system.Track modeIn Track mode, the autopilot automatically steers your vessel to a target waypoint or along a route plotted on your MFD. It makes any course corrections necessary to keep your vessel on course, automatically compensating for tidal streams and leeway.Wind vane modeWhen the autopilot is in Wind Vane mode, it uses the wind angle as the primary heading reference. As changes in the true or apparent wind angle occur, it adjusts the locked heading to maintain the original wind angle.Power steerPower steer mode enables you to use the rotary controller of the p70Rs or a connected joystick to directly steer the vessel on a manual heading.Jog steer (tiller pilots only)If you have a tiller drive installed on a SeaTalk network, you can use the pilot controller to operate the ram in Jog steer mode.Shortcut keyWhen in pilot view you can assign pilot modes to the LEFT SOFT button as a shortcut depending on which vessel type has been set up.Previous topic: Commissioning — SPX and SmartPilot systemsNext topic: Pilot views
